Infant meal (puree selection) is available, or, you can request a child meal by contacting CX well in advance of your flight.

Lap infant won't get their own adult meal in J.

As someone who has done many many many sectors with infants, I recommend going the children's meal route unless your bub is <9months - then go for the infant meal.

why should lap infant not purchasing a seat be entitled to full adult meal? i never expected for it... i just asked for extra bread

infant meal is just a commercial baby food sold at supermarkets... they bring you 2 unopened servings

child meal is like tray with kiddy food like pasta ot chicken nuggets... i actually once thought child meal was better than adult econ meal (i atr all nuggets)... so a child meal is a proer portion meal you can go for

you shoulr get ur.own serving even if your kid has child meal
